No modem??September 10, 2008 0 out of 1 found this review helpful
This might be the greatest machine in the world, but it was useless to me because a modem is "optional." To top it off, I wasn't able to find out how to get this option added by the manufacturer; the best I could find out was trying to use a USB modem. I had to return the unit, and I thought other dial-up users should be aware of this issue.
Great notebook for its price and mobility!September 9, 2008 I've had my Eee PC 4GSurf for 3 months now and am pretty pleased with it. I love how lightweight and portable it is, as I'm a student and I carry enough bulk around campus without the added weight of a standard size notebook. For basic internet and wordprocessing tasks, it runs nice and speedy. It doesn't have enough RAM to handle much multitasking, but for on-the-go surfing and email its resources are more than adequate. The wireless works well, but the set up is a little buggy. If you don't do it right, the setup can get stalled on "pending" but once you figure it out it's fairly easy to work around. The small keyboard can take a while to get used to as it's too narrow for most people to touch type on, but it's manageable. The battery life is decent, though not as great as I'd like. I typically get about 2.5-3 hrs from it.
My only real complaint is the tiny screen. I knew what size it was before I bought it, but I don't think I realized how much I'd miss having a larger resolution. The width isn't bad, I can tolerate the sidescrolling, but the screen is so short it can be hard to watch video content on the web. Some of the dialogue boxes for the programs and games that come preinstalled on the machine are even too tall for the screen and that's sometimes problematic. I tried installing GIMP on this computer but couldn't get past the installation process because all of the boxes extended beyond the limits of the screen. Again, given that I knew the screen size before I bought it I can't complain too much. But if I had to do it over again, I might choose to shell out the extra money for a newer model with a bigger screen. Overall though, I'm still happy with the purchase.
